Legendario de sancti vulgar storiado.

Accession number
PML 371
Creator
Jacobus, de Voragine, approximately 1229-1298.
Object title

Legendario de sancti vulgar storiado.

Published

Stampate in Venetia : per Bartholomeo di Zani da Portese , M.cccclxxxxix adi .v. di Decembre [5 December 1499].

Description

240 leaves : illustrated (woodcuts) ; 32 cm. (fol.)

Credit line
Purchased with the Bennett collection, 1902.
Notes
Title from half-title page (leaf a1r).
Incipit (leaf a2r): Incomincia el libro intitulato legendario di sancti composto per el reverendissimo padre frate Jacobo de Voragine de lordine de predictori Archiepiscopo de Genoua.
Imprint from colophon (leaf D8r): Finisse le legende de sancti Composte per el reverendissimo padre frate Jacobo de Voragine del ordine de frati predicatori arciuescouo de Genoua. Traducte de latino in lingua vulgare per el venerabile messer dom Nicolao de Manerbi veneto del ordine de Camaldule[n]se Abbate del monasterio de sacto Mathia de Murano stampate in Venetia per Bartholomeo di Zani da Portese Nel .M.cccclxxxxix adi .v. di Decembre.
Printed in Zanis's types 1:105R and 2:80R.
Signatures: a-z [et] [con] [rum] A-D⁸: 240 leaves.
Paper format: Chancery folio
Register after colophon.
PML copy leaf dimensions: 31.1 x 21.5 cm., trimmed.
Binding
Modern gilt-tooled black goatskin over paper boards (32 x 22 cm.), sewn on 5 supports by Riviere & Son. Marbled paper pastedowns and fly leaves, with plain paper fly leaves; decorative endbands; gilt edges.
Variant title
Lombardica historia
Provenance
[Previously bound with Vita di sancti padri (PML 372)] Bertram Ashburnham, Earl of Ashburnham (1797-1878); his sale, Sotheby's, 25 June 1897, lot 3905, to Dobell for £122 but returned as defective, 2nd sale, Sotheby's, 9 May 1898, lot 169 to Pickering for £99; [works separated by Pickering or Bennett]; Richard Bennett (1849-1930), armorial bookplate (front pastedown) and bibliographical notes: No. 31a, 13/12/98 and price code (for rebinding?): s/s/- (front fly leaf verso); Pierpont Morgan (1837-1913), purchased with the Bennett collection, 1902.
